Westwood Elementary

Students and staff from Westwood will be shaving our heads on March 7th, 9:00 a.m. in the Westwood Elementary gym. All proceeds raised on behalf of the shavees as well from our Crazy Hair Day participation will go directly to St. Baldrick's Foundation. Thank you in advance for your support!
